Line-up

Currently announced are Tom Robinson , Afro celt sound system, Kathryn Tickell & The Side, Jon Boden & The Remnant Kings, False Lights, The Young'uns, The Nightjar, Alistair Anderson and Northlands, Kings of the South Seas, Ninebarrow, Jackie Oates & Mike Cosgrove. More acts are to be announced.

Events are individually ticketed. Prices for currently available shows range from £16 up to £22.50.

Accommodation

Camping is not available but being in the centre of Manchester there are lots of nearby hotels, B&Bs and hostels.
